GREENSBORO, N.C. — The government shutdown is impacting lots of people, including our neighbors at PTI Airport.
From Nov. 3 to Nov. 7, PTI Airport will accept donations for TSA officers and air traffic controllers working without pay due to the government shutdown.
Donations will be accepted between 8:30 a.m. and 5:00 p.m. each day at the Airport Authority office on the departure level inside door #4 of the terminal.
You can donate non-perishable food, household essentials and personal care items, however gift cards and cash are not accepted.
"This is an opportunity to show support for those who help keep our airport safe and operating every day,” said Kevin Baker, Executive Director.
